Gene Name AAK1 Accession No. Q2M2I8 Q3UHJ0 P0C1X8 Alternate Names AAK1; KIAA1048; AP2-associated protein kinase 1; Adaptor-associated kinase 1 Description AP2 associated kinase 1(AAK1) Homo sapiens Adaptor-related protein complex 2 (AP-2 complexes) functions during receptor-mediated endocytosis to trigger clathrin assembly, interact with membrane-bound receptors, and recruit encodytic accessory factors. This gene encodes a member of the SNF1 subfamily of Ser/Thr protein kinases. The protein interacts with and phosphorylates a subunit of the AP-2 complex, which promotes binding of AP-2 to sorting signals found in membrane-bound receptors and subsequent receptor endocytosis. Its kinase activity is stimulated by clathrin. Alternatively spliced transcript variants have been described, but their biological validity has not been determined.
